Analysis

Saudi Arabia recorded 1,338 terawatt-hours for fossil fuel consumption by fuel in 2025. That is the highest value across all 61 years on record.

The figure is up 8.2% on the previous year and up 34.8% over ten years.

Over the whole period, fossil fuel consumption by fuel in Saudi Arabia peaked at 1,338 terawatt-hours in 2025 and was at its lowest, 6 terawatt-hours, in 1965.

Saudi Arabia ranks 5th of 219 countries on this measure, in the top 10%.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

Averages by decade

DecadeAverage LowestHighest Years
1960s 8.99 terawatt-hours 6 terawatt-hours 12.59 terawatt-hours 5
1970s 29.42 terawatt-hours 12.82 terawatt-hours 66.22 terawatt-hours 10
1980s 183.08 terawatt-hours 92.38 terawatt-hours 283.1 terawatt-hours 10
1990s 394.68 terawatt-hours 318.44 terawatt-hours 444.79 terawatt-hours 10
2000s 630.75 terawatt-hours 473.19 terawatt-hours 764.18 terawatt-hours 10
2010s 994.62 terawatt-hours 832.77 terawatt-hours 1,121 terawatt-hours 10
2020s 1,198 terawatt-hours 1,130 terawatt-hours 1,338 terawatt-hours 6
